Johnson not medically cleared to play for Gophers

Incoming freshman guard Jarvis Johnson will not be medically cleared to play basketball at the University of Minnesota.

Johnson will still accept his scholarship and remain a part of the basketball program, according to a university athletic department release.

“Unfortunately, Jarvis Johnson will not be playing on our team this season,” head coach Richard Pitino  said in a statement. “However, we are extremely excited that he has decided to accept his scholarship and pursue his undergraduate degree here at the [university,] where he will also remain a part of our program. Jarvis is a tremendous young man, and we look forward to having him here.”

Johnson was one of seven incoming men’s basketball recruits, and the lone incoming freshman from the state of Minnesota .

Johnson won four state titles in high school with DeLaSalle , but suffered a heart attack in 8th grade on a basketball court .

His senior season of high school, Johnson averaged 11.3 points, 3.5 assists and 2.3 steals per game .
